Understanding the Conversion Process
Before we dive into the conversion process, it's essential to understand the relationship between pounds and kilograms. One pound is equivalent to 0.453592 kilograms. This means that to convert pounds to kilograms, you need to multiply the weight in pounds by 0.453592.
Now, let's calculate the conversion of 151 libras to kilos. We will use the formula: weight in kilograms = weight in pounds x 0.453592.
